Character literals unsupported in source 'snippets'

Fixes <https://bugs.gnu.org/38628>
* guix/gexp.scm (gexp->sexp)[self-quoting?]: Add CHAR? to the tested types.
---
guix/gexp.scm |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/guix/gexp.scm b/guix/gexp.scm
index a96592ac76..411f0844ff 100644
--- a/guix/gexp.scm
+++ b/guix/gexp.scm
@@ -1028,7 +1028,7 @@ and in the current monad setting (system type, etc.)"
(or (pred x)
(one-of rest ...))))))
(one-of symbol? string? keyword? pair? null? array?
- number? boolean?)))
+ number? boolean? char?)))
